Daniel Stevens Esqr Department of War
pr — Charleston — Accountant's Office
December 1st 1795
Sir,
I received your letter dated the 4th Ulto enclosing Jerome Marthis Receipt for the sum of three hundred and sixty two Dollars being for the balance of his pay as director of Artillery Artificers from the 1st of April 1794 to 30th June 1795 inc. which sum will be passed to credit of your Acct on the Books of this Office. —
Sam Sir &c —
William Simmons
Edward Carrington Esqr Department of War
Richmond — Accountant's Office
Sir Decemr 1st 1795
I received your letter of the 25th Ulto enclosing a Receipt from Capt Samuel Henley for the sum of Five hundred fourteen Dollars & fifty seven cents being for the pay of himself, Ensn Samuel Allinson & the men under his command for the month of October 1795 and also for the pay of a detachment of Cavalry included by Lt John Pavy now under his command for the months of Septemr and October 1795 which shall be passed to your credit accordingly —
Sam Sir &c —
William Simmons
